色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

$.ajax data

錢斌斌1年前8瀏覽0評論
$.ajax是jQuery提供的一個用于發送異步請求的方法。在使用$.ajax方法發送請求時,可以通過data屬性向服務器發送數據。這個data屬性是一個鍵值對的對象,可以是普通的JavaScript對象,也可以是序列化的表單數據。這樣,開發者可以將需要發送給服務器的數據以鍵值對的形式傳遞給服務器端,實現數據的交互。 舉一個例子來說明這個過程。假設我們有一個網頁上有一個表單,其中有一個輸入框用于填寫用戶名,用戶在輸入框內輸入完用戶名后,點擊提交按鈕,我們需要將輸入的用戶名發送給服務器進行驗證。在這種情況下,我們可以通過$.ajax方法的data屬性將用戶輸入的用戶名發送給服務器。 具體的代碼如下所示:
$.ajax({
url: "checkUsername.php",
method: "POST",
data: { username: $("#usernameInput").val() },
success: function(response) {
if (response === "valid") {
alert("用戶名有效");
} else {
alert("用戶名無效");
}
}
});
在這段代碼中,我們通過data屬性將一個包含用戶名的對象傳遞給服務器。這個對象的鍵名為"username",對應的值為輸入框中的值。當服務器返回響應時,會執行success回調函數,在這個函數內我們可以根據服務器的響應結果來做出相應的處理。如果服務器返回的響應是"valid",說明用戶名有效,彈出提示框顯示用戶名有效;否則彈出提示框顯示用戶名無效。 除了可以發送單個鍵值對的數據外,我們還可以傳遞多個鍵值對的數據。例如,我們需要發送一個包含用戶名和密碼的對象給服務器:
$.ajax({
url: "login.php",
method: "POST",
data: { 
username: $("#usernameInput").val(),
password: $("#passwordInput").val()
},
success: function(response) {
if (response === "success") {
alert("登錄成功");
} else {
alert("登錄失敗");
}
}
});
在這個例子中,我們通過data屬性將一個包含用戶名和密碼的對象傳遞給服務器。服務器端會根據用戶名和密碼的有效性進行登錄驗證,并將結果返回給客戶端。根據服務器的響應結果,我們可以彈出不同的提示框來提示用戶登錄的結果。 總結來說,$.ajax的data屬性可以用于向服務器發送數據。這個屬性接受一個鍵值對的對象,可以傳遞單個或者多個鍵值對的數據。在發送請求時,我們可以根據具體的需求來構造這個對象,將需要傳遞給服務器的數據按照鍵值對的形式傳遞過去。服務器端會根據這些數據進行相應的處理,并返回相應的結果給客戶端。通過這種方式實現了客戶端和服務器端之間的數據交互。